How much does it cost to rent a home in Oak Creek?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Oak Creek 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,048 | $1,700 | $2,550 |
| Oak Creek 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,485 | $2,150 | $2,795 |
| Oak Creek 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,916 | $3,000 | $5,250 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Oak Creek
What type of rentals are currently available in Oak Creek?
There are currently 121 Apartments for Rent in Oak Creek, CA with pricing that ranges from $1,344 to $2,955. There are also 14 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Oak Creek ranging from $950 to $5,250.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Oak Creek?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Oak Creek ranges from $950 to $5,250 with an average monthly rent of $2,427.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Oak Creek?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Oak Creek range from $2,437 to $2,955,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$2,150 to $2,795.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$3,000 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$2,025.
